Thislibraryisdistributedinthehopethatitwillbeuseful,but WITHOUTANYWARRANTY;withouteventheimpliedwarrantyof MERCHANTABILITYorcase LesserGeneralby(_less_exp2lt_le_mono2er_Sucjava.lang.StringIndexOutOfBoundsException: Index 68 out of bounds for length 68
YoushouldhavereceivedacopyoftheGNULesserGeneralPublicassume\<peninfinite(UNIV::\<sigma>set)\<close> Licensealongwiththislibrary;ifnot,writetotheFreeSoftware Foundation,nc59ePlaceuite330307 USA
*)
section‹urrel set›i ∈ range (inv α>›|{y . ασ i = ασ y}| ≤ set theory EvalProof imports ProcedureSpecs begin
lemma (in Eval_impl) Eval_modifies: shows"∀\<sigma)i.{y. <>\<igmama|UNIV::urrel set set| ≤o ify_globals<>} ly(aueoeaoRc) apply more av \open|ig ne(n \>s)) (λi. {y. ασ i = ασ y})| ≤o |UNIV::σ|<> done
lemma (in Eval_impl)ultim v \open:re e e| \leo |UNIV::σ set|› rdq shows "∀σ t bdt1. Γ⊨ {|UNIV::σ set set| ≤o |UNIV::urrel set|close
<cuteR {🍋und apply (hoare_rule HoarePartial.ProcRec1) apply vcg apply clarsimp apply safe to apply (case_tac>UNIV::σ set| <o |UNIV::urrel set set|›trans apply apply fastforce applytforce applyqed apply (case_tac apply fastforce<> introduce a mapping from abstract objects (i.e. sets of urrelations) to apply fastforce apply fastforce apply (case_tac bdt1) apply fastforce apply fastforce apply fastforce apply (case_tac bdt1) apply fastforce apply fastforce apply fastforce done
end
Messung V0.5 in Prozent
¤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.0.16Bemerkung:
¤
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.
Bemerkung:
Die farbliche Syntaxdarstellung und die Messung sind noch experimentell.